Commit Graph

30 Commits

Author SHA1 Message Date
38c2cfe50f untrack sample .env files, add .env.example placeholders
Live .env files (with real OAuth secrets) were tracked. Replaced with .env.example
templates. Existing .env files kept on disk so the sample still runs.

NOTE: prior history (8c5deb7, 88c2860) on gitea/main still contains the leaked
GOOGLE_CLIENT_SECRET. Rotate the credential in Google Cloud Console and decide
whether to rewrite history.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-29 05:33:34 -03:00
5f9cac1947 add fixture-invoicing example, sample-room wrap, kind cluster support
- examples/fixture-invoicing/: FastAPI + Vue + Postgres demo (4-entity invoice fixture)
- cfg/sample/: wraps the fixture (managed.repos points at examples/)
- ctrl/kind-{up,down,status}.sh + per-room k8s render in soleprint/ctrl/k8s/
- build.py: relative repo paths, resilient rmtree, optional k8s render hook
- cfg/.gitignore: stop ignoring sample/ and standalone/ template rooms

Manifests render cleanly but kind cluster has not been run end-to-end yet.

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-29 05:30:52 -03:00
b886455431 untrack cfg/amar/ (already gitignored, has its own repo)
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
2026-04-29 05:06:48 -03:00
def1b95bab remove local cfgs 2026-04-12 05:52:46 -03:00
3e625c2a27 tester fully decoupled 2026-04-12 05:50:08 -03:00
85a856b7ac updated modelgen, decoupling tester 2026-04-12 03:07:25 -03:00
af06309dad ai vein 2026-02-23 04:20:22 -03:00
buenosairesam
fbe10a96d3 fix: rename VNC to VPN vein 2026-01-27 09:24:20 -03:00
buenosairesam
69121eb0c1 fix: pass rooms and depots to artery template to fix 500 error 2026-01-27 09:24:05 -03:00
buenosairesam
88c286029c Add /spr/ route for soleprint index, fix sidebar system labels 2026-01-27 09:24:05 -03:00
buenosairesam
2babd47835 homogeineze sidebar conf 2026-01-27 09:24:05 -03:00
buenosairesam
027f73794d added sample both local docker and system ngins options 2026-01-27 09:24:05 -03:00
buenosairesam
8c5deb74e8 fixed network issue with multiple managed rooms 2026-01-27 09:24:05 -03:00
buenosairesam
cae5a913ca removed cfgs from repo 2026-01-27 09:24:05 -03:00
buenosairesam
c4e702eae3 refactor: unified google vein, prefixed module loading, cfg separation
- Unified google vein with OAuth + Sheets API
- Prefixed vein module loading (vein_google) to avoid pip package shadowing
- Preload pip packages before vein loading
- Added common/auth framework
- Rebranded sbwrapper from Pawprint to Soleprint
- Removed cfg/ from history (now separate repo)
- Keep cfg/standalone/ as sample configuration
- gitignore cfg/amar/ and cfg/dlt/ (private configs)
2026-01-27 09:24:05 -03:00
buenosairesam
d7d3c90152 more decoupling 2026-01-20 09:53:11 -03:00
buenosairesam
6b9a228d9a last tidying up 2026-01-20 06:15:59 -03:00
buenosairesam
a9d1e135cb more restructuring 2026-01-20 06:01:27 -03:00
buenosairesam
e4052374db major restructure 2026-01-20 05:31:26 -03:00
buenosairesam
27b32deba4 Use dynamic config for system names and components
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
- Station: Ward -> Station, Cabinet -> Desk, Table -> Desk
- Atlas: Album -> Atlas
- All templates now read from config.json for titles/taglines
- Added shunts.json and plexuses.json data files
- run.py passes system and components to all templates
2026-01-02 23:52:43 -03:00
buenosairesam
283fb68b7c Add gateway network to standalone docker-compose
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
2026-01-02 23:39:50 -03:00
buenosairesam
c4e1f240b8 Remove dev subcommand, add standalone docker-compose with external URLs
All checks were successful
ci/woodpecker/push/woodpecker Pipeline was successful
2026-01-02 23:35:19 -03:00
buenosairesam
56f720ca92 test: trigger pipeline 2026-01-02 19:05:57 -03:00
buenosairesam
9e5cbbad1f refactor: separate standalone and managed room configs
- veins → shunts rename
- add cfg/standalone/ and cfg/<room>/ structure
- remove old data/*.json (moved to cfg/<room>/data/)
- update build.py and ctrl scripts
2026-01-02 17:09:58 -03:00
buenosairesam
46dc78db0e migrated spr stuff 2026-01-02 11:42:19 -03:00
buenosairesam
9319d0ade6 lastest changes 2025-12-31 12:44:30 -03:00
buenosairesam
cccc6b5a93 spr migrated books, and tester 2025-12-31 09:07:27 -03:00
buenosairesam
680969ca42 migrated all pawprint work 2025-12-31 08:34:18 -03:00
buenosairesam
fc63e9010c updated deploy scripts and locations 2025-12-31 08:21:07 -03:00
buenosairesam
c5546cf7fc 1.1 changes 2025-12-29 14:17:53 -03:00